Configure process measurement
Prerequisites
You will need API documentation for the API table that you select.
Depending on your API table, you may need to know the thermal expansion coefficient
(TEC) for your process fluid.
You must know the reference temperature that you want to use.
Procedure

Choose Device Tools > Configuration > Process Measurement > Petroleum
Measurement.
Specify the API table to use to calculate referred density.
Each API table is associated with a specific set of equations.
a. Set Process Fluid to the API table group that your process fluid belongs to.
API table group
A tables
B tables
C tables
D tables
b. Set Referred Density Measurement Unit to the measurement units that you want
to use for referred density.
c. Click Apply.
These parameters uniquely identify the API table to be used to calculate referred
density. The selected API table is displayed, and the meter automatically changes
the density unit, temperature unit, pressure unit, and reference pressure to match
the API table.
Your choice also determines the API table that will be used to calculate the
correction factor for volume (CTL).
Restriction
Not all combinations are supported by the petroleum measurement application. See the list
of API tables in this manual.
Refer to the API documentation and confirm your table selection.
a. Verify that your process fluid falls within range for line density, line temperature,
and line pressure.
